library test.initializing_formals;
import 'dart:mirrors';
import 'package:expect/expect.dart';
class Class<T> {
int intField;
bool boolField;
String stringField;
T tField;
dynamic _privateField;
Class.nongeneric(this.intField);
Class.named({this.boolField});
Class.optPos([this.stringField = 'default']);
Class.generic(this.tField);
Class.private(this._privateField);
Class.explicitType(num this.intField);
Class.withVar(var this.intField);
Class.withDynamic(dynamic this.intField);
}
class Constant {
final num value;
const Constant(this.value);
const Constant.marked(final this.value);
}
main() {
MethodMirror mm;
ParameterMirror pm;
mm = reflectClass(Class).declarations[#Class.nongeneric];
pm = mm.parameters.single;
Expect.equals(#intField, pm.simpleName);
Expect.equals(reflectClass(int), pm.type);
Expect.isFalse(pm.isNamed); /// 01: ok
Expect.isFalse(pm.isFinal); /// 01: ok
Expect.isFalse(pm.isOptional); /// 01: ok
Expect.isFalse(pm.hasDefaultValue); /// 01: ok
Expect.isFalse(pm.isPrivate);
Expect.isFalse(pm.isStatic);
Expect.isFalse(pm.isTopLevel);
